The GUNT MT 175 training system provides practical insights into the energy efficiency of compressed air systems. It enables users to analyze air supply, distribution, and consumption while identifying and quantifying energy losses. Equipped with precise measurement technology, the unit supports optimization strategies for reducing energy costs and improving system performance. Ideal for industrial training and research, MT 175 offers hands-on experience in managing compressed air efficiency.

System is an industrial-grade compressed air system that includes air generation, preparation, distribution, storage, and heat recovery.
It enables users to estimate potential savings and implement energy efficiency measures.
Various consumers can be individually or collectively integrated into experiments.
Augmented reality (AR) features allow visualization of the compressor, and the system is controlled via GUNT software.
All relevant process data is measured for evaluation, and the compressor unit can be remotely monitored.
The system supports LAN/WLAN connectivity, allowing multiple workstations to observe, acquire, and analyze data.
Multimedia teaching materials are available via the GUNT Media Center.
Technical Data & Specifications
- Screw Compressor (oil-cooled):
- Positive pressure: max. 11bar
- Speed, drive: max. 2910min⁻¹
- Centrifugal Separator:
- Separation efficiency: max. 99%
- Pressure loss: < 0.1bar
- Refrigeration Dryer:
- Pressure loss: 0.05bar
- Filter:
- Pressure loss: < 0.05bar
- Tank:
- Volume: 90L
- Safety valve: 11bar
- Tank filling tube diameters: Ø 8mm, Ø 15mm
- Maintenance Unit:
- Inlet pressure: max. 16bar
- Adjustable outlet pressure: 0.5…10bar
- Pneumatic Cylinders (single-acting):
- Diameters: Ø 32mm, Ø 40mm
- Stroke: 500mm
- Operating pressure: 0.6…12bar
- Orifice Plates:
- Opening diameters: Ø 0.5mm, Ø 2mm
- Blow-Out Gun:
- Operating pressure: 0…12bar
Measuring Ranges
- Volumetric Flow Rate (water): 0.9…15L/min
- Power: 0…3000W
- Pressure:
- 3x 0…16bar
- 1x -0.4…20bar
- Temperature:
- 4x -50…180°C
- 1x -40…125°C
- 1x -50…299.9°C
Power Supply
- 400V, 50Hz, 3 phases
- 400V, 60Hz, 3 phases
- 230V, 60Hz, 3 phases
Dimensions & Weight
- LxWxH: 2200x780x1955mm
- Weight: ~625kg
